GOODMAN FIELDERNZ mill soldGoodman Fielder is to sell Champion Milling in New Zealand for $NZ51 million ($40 million) to Nisshin Flour Milling of Japan, and has agreed to Nisshin continuing to supply flour to Goodman Fielder.BANKSIA COLLAPSEFirst paymentInvestors in the failed Banksia Securities are expected to get at least half of their investment back. Banksia went into receivership in October owing $660 million to about 15,000 investors. Debenture holders are getting an initial distribution of 20? in the dollar as part of an estimated total repayment of between 50? and 65? in the dollar, receivers McGrathNicol said.DISTRIBUTIONRoadshow saleVillage Roadshow is to sell its distribution centre in Sydney.
